Best JK Skid Plates: Protect Your Undercarriage
Last updated: February 1, 2025
Your JK’s underbody has several components just waiting to get smashed on rocks. The oil pan, transmission, transfer case, and gas tank all hang lower than you’d like, and one solid hit to any of them can end your trail day or worse.
JK skid plates provide the protection these vulnerable components need. But knowing which skids to buy, in what order, and from which brands requires understanding what you’re actually protecting and what kind of wheeling you do.
What Needs Protection Under Your JK
Not everything under your JK is equally vulnerable or equally important. Understanding the priority order helps you spend your armor budget wisely.
Engine Oil Pan: Priority One
The oil pan is your most critical protection point. It hangs low at the front of the engine, directly in the path of trail obstacles. One solid rock strike can puncture the pan, dump your oil, and destroy your engine within minutes.
The stock JK has a plastic splash shield in this area, not actual protection. It keeps road debris out but offers zero impact resistance.
Why it matters most: A punctured oil pan means immediate trip-ending damage. Unlike a dented gas tank or cracked transmission pan, you cannot limp home on a punctured oil pan without causing catastrophic engine damage.
Transmission: Priority Two
The transmission pan sits behind the oil pan and is also vulnerable to rock impacts. While not as immediately catastrophic as oil pan damage, transmission pan damage means fluid loss and eventual transmission failure.
Stock protection: Rubicon models include a basic transmission skid. Sport and Sahara models have minimal protection.
Why it matters: Transmission fluid loss leads to overheating and transmission failure. The repair cost makes prevention worthwhile.
Transfer Case: Priority Three
The transfer case hangs below the transmission and represents another low point in your JK’s underbody profile. It’s particularly vulnerable in lifted JKs that access more aggressive terrain.
Stock protection: Rubicon models include transfer case protection. Other trims are exposed.
Why it matters: The transfer case is essential for four-wheel-drive operation. Damage here eliminates your ability to use 4WD, potentially stranding you on difficult terrain.
Gas Tank: Priority Four
The JK gas tank, especially on JKU models, is surprisingly exposed along the rear underside. While not as immediately critical as drivetrain components, a punctured gas tank creates serious safety concerns and obviously ends your ability to continue.
Stock protection: Minimal plastic shielding.
Why it matters: Fire hazard concerns aside, running out of fuel on a remote trail creates significant recovery challenges.
Evaporative Canister: Often Overlooked
The evap canister hangs low on the driver’s side and gets hit more often than most JK owners expect. Damage triggers check engine lights and creates emissions issues.
Stock protection: Essentially none.
Why it matters: While not trail-ending, repeated evap canister damage gets expensive and annoying to diagnose.
Steel vs Aluminum: The Material Decision
This debate never ends in the JK community. Here’s the honest breakdown.
Steel Skid Plates
Advantages:
- Stronger for the thickness - Steel handles concentrated impacts better than aluminum of the same thickness
- Repairable on the trail - Steel can be welded, hammered, and improvised if damaged
- Lower cost - Steel skids typically cost 20-30% less than aluminum equivalents
- Better for extreme rock crawling - When maximum strength matters most, steel wins
Disadvantages:
- Heavy - A full steel skid plate kit can add 100-150 pounds to your JK
- Rust potential - Steel requires maintenance and will rust if the coating is damaged
- Worse glide - Steel has more friction against rocks than aluminum
Aluminum Skid Plates
Advantages:
- Lightweight - Aluminum saves 40-50% weight compared to steel
- Slides better - Aluminum glides over rocks more smoothly
- Won’t rust - Corrosion resistance means less maintenance
- Works well for most applications - Strong enough for typical trail use
Disadvantages:
- Higher cost - Expect to pay more for aluminum construction
- Can crack - Extreme impacts may crack aluminum rather than bending it
- Not trail-repairable - Aluminum welding requires specialized equipment
- Less “tough” reputation - Psychological factor for some owners
The Practical Recommendation
For most JK owners, aluminum skid plates provide the best balance of protection and weight savings. Unless you’re doing extreme rock crawling where every impact is violent, quality aluminum skids handle typical trail abuse while saving significant weight.
If budget is the primary concern, steel skids protect just as well and cost less. You’ll just carry more weight.
Top JK Skid Plate Options
Savvy Offroad Skid Plate System
Savvy Offroad builds some of the most comprehensive skid plate systems available for the JK.
Key Features:
- Complete belly armor kits available
- Heavy-duty steel construction
- Integrated oil pan, transmission, and transfer case coverage
- Designed for serious off-road use
- Multiple configurations available
Why It Stands Out:
Savvy designs with actual off-road performance as the priority. Their skid plates connect seamlessly for complete underbody coverage, and the construction handles repeated abuse.
Considerations:
Premium pricing. Heavy weight if going full steel coverage. Overkill for light trail use.
Price Range: $400-1,200 depending on coverage and configuration
River Raider Skid Plates
River Raider produces both steel and aluminum skid plates with a focus on quality construction.
Key Features:
- Available in steel or aluminum
- Individual components or complete kits
- Vented designs for heat dissipation
- Powder coat or raw finish options
- Made in USA
Why It Stands Out:
River Raider offers flexibility with both material options in multiple configurations. Their aluminum skids are particularly well-regarded for the weight-conscious builder.
Considerations:
Mid to premium pricing. Some configurations require modification for aftermarket exhaust or lift components.
Price Range: $200-900 depending on coverage and material
Artec Industries Skid Plates
Artec Industries builds armor-grade skid plate systems for serious wheelers.
Key Features:
- Heavy-duty steel construction
- Complete underbody coverage systems
- Integrated crossmember designs
- Designed for rock crawling abuse
- Multiple mounting options
Why It Stands Out:
Artec designs for the worst-case scenario. Their skid plates aren’t just protection; they’re structural components that can handle tremendous abuse. Popular choice for competition rigs.
Considerations:
Premium pricing reflects competition-grade construction. Heavy. May be more protection than casual wheelers need.
Price Range: $500-1,500 depending on coverage
Budget Option: Rough Country Skid Plates
For budget-conscious builders, Rough Country offers functional protection at lower price points.
Key Features:
- Steel construction
- Individual components available
- Black powder coat finish
- Adequate protection for moderate use
- Budget-friendly pricing
Why It Stands Out:
Entry-level pricing for genuine protection. Better than no skid plates.
Considerations:
Thinner material than premium brands. Fit and finish below mid-range options. Adequate for light trail use but may not survive repeated hard impacts.
Price Range: $100-400 depending on coverage
Buying Strategy: Individual Pieces vs Kits
Individual Skid Plates
Advantages:
- Buy only what you need
- Spread cost over time
- Mix brands based on specific strengths
- Replace damaged components individually
When it makes sense: Budget builds, builds prioritizing specific protection areas, replacing single damaged components.
Complete Skid Plate Kits
Advantages:
- Often better pricing than individual pieces
- Designed to work together
- Complete protection in one purchase
- Consistent appearance
When it makes sense: Full armor builds, new builds starting from scratch, value-conscious buyers wanting complete coverage.
Installation Considerations
DIY Installation
Most JK skid plates are designed for owner installation with basic tools.
Typical tools required:
- Socket set (metric and standard)
- Wrenches
- Torque wrench
- Jack and jack stands
- Floor creeper (makes life easier)
- Thread locker (blue Loctite recommended)
General installation steps:
- Safely support the vehicle on jack stands
- Remove any factory splash shields or existing skids
- Test-fit the new skid plate
- Verify alignment with drain plugs and service points
- Install mounting hardware finger-tight
- Adjust alignment
- Torque all hardware to specification
- Apply thread locker to prevent vibration loosening
Time estimate: 2-4 hours for a complete kit; 30 minutes to 1 hour per individual skid
Professional Installation
If you’re not comfortable working under your JK:
- Individual skid plate installation: $50-100 per piece
- Complete kit installation: $150-300
Maintenance Access Concerns
Quality skid plates are designed with maintenance in mind:
- Oil drain access - Most oil pan skids include removable sections or are designed around drain plug access
- Transmission service - Consider how you’ll access the transmission pan for fluid changes
- Filter access - Oil filter accessibility varies by skid plate design
Before purchasing, verify that your chosen skid plates allow reasonable maintenance access. Some cheap designs make oil changes needlessly difficult.
Weight Impact Analysis
Full underbody protection adds significant weight. Here’s what to expect:
| Protection Component | Steel Weight | Aluminum Weight |
|---|---|---|
| Engine/oil pan skid | 25-40 lbs | 12-20 lbs |
| Transmission skid | 20-35 lbs | 10-18 lbs |
| Transfer case skid | 15-25 lbs | 8-15 lbs |
| Gas tank skid | 25-40 lbs | 12-20 lbs |
| Evap canister skid | 5-10 lbs | 3-6 lbs |
| Complete kit | 90-150 lbs | 45-80 lbs |
Weight Impact Reality Check
A complete steel skid plate kit can add 100+ pounds to your JK. This affects:
- Fuel economy - Expect minor mpg reduction (0.5-1 mpg typically)
- Payload capacity - Every pound of armor reduces available cargo/passenger capacity
- Acceleration - Marginal impact on an already-slow JK
- Braking - Minimal effect with properly maintained brakes
The protection benefit outweighs these minor impacts for any JK seeing real trail use.
Prioritizing Your Skid Plate Purchases
If you’re building your skid plate arsenal over time, here’s the recommended priority order:
Phase 1: Critical Protection
Oil pan/engine skid - Buy this first, no exceptions. A $200 skid plate prevents thousands in engine damage.
Budget for Phase 1: $150-400
Phase 2: Drivetrain Protection
Transmission skid - Protect the transmission pan from fluid loss and damage.
Transfer case skid - Complete your drivetrain protection.
Budget for Phase 2: $300-600
Phase 3: Complete Coverage
Gas tank skid - Especially important for JKU owners and remote trail travel.
Evap canister skid - Prevent nuisance check engine lights.
Budget for Phase 3: $200-500
Phase 4: Supporting Armor
Differential covers - Protect front and rear differential housings.
Control arm skids - Prevent bent control arms on aggressive crawling.
Budget for Phase 4: $150-400
Common Skid Plate Mistakes
Buying Too Cheap
The $80 skid plate from the no-name brand isn’t protecting anything. Quality skid plates use appropriate material thickness and proper mounting designs. Bargain-basement options bend, break, or rip off on first contact.
Ignoring Maintenance Access
Some skid plate designs make oil changes ridiculously difficult. Before purchasing, verify you can access your drain plug and filter without removing the entire skid. Quality designs include removable panels or are shaped to allow access.
Over-Protecting for Light Use
If you’re running maintained forest roads and easy trails, you probably don’t need competition-grade armor. A quality engine skid and basic transmission protection handle most recreational wheeling. Save money for other upgrades.
Under-Protecting for Serious Use
Conversely, if you’re rock crawling regularly, bargain skids won’t survive. Invest in quality construction that handles repeated impacts without bending or breaking.
Forgetting About Heat
Skid plates can trap heat in some configurations, particularly during slow-speed crawling. Choose vented designs or ensure your skid plate mounting allows airflow. While rare, heat buildup can occur in extreme conditions.
Integration with Other Modifications
Aftermarket Exhaust
Some skid plate designs conflict with aftermarket exhaust systems. Verify compatibility before purchasing, especially with:
- Dual exit exhausts
- Side exit configurations
- High-clearance exhaust relocations
Lift Kits
Lifting your JK doesn’t change skid plate requirements but may affect mounting point alignment. Most quality skid plates accommodate typical 2.5-4 inch lifts without modification. Extreme lifts may require specific skid plate versions.
Long Arm Suspension
Long arm suspension conversions often require specific skid plate designs that accommodate the different control arm geometry. Many manufacturers offer long arm-specific versions.
Maintenance and Inspection
Post-Trail Inspection
After any significant trail use:
- Visually inspect for damage, dents, or cracks
- Check all mounting hardware for looseness
- Look for fluid leaks that may indicate component damage despite skid protection
- Clean debris that may have packed between skids and components
Periodic Maintenance
- Quarterly (or every 3 trail runs): Check all mounting hardware torque
- Annually: Remove skids and inspect mounting points and protected components
- As needed: Touch up powder coat to prevent rust on steel skids

Frequently Asked Questions
Do I need skid plates if I have a lifted JK?
Yes, often more than a stock-height JK. While a lift raises your frame, it doesn’t move critical components like the oil pan or transfer case. Lifts let you access more challenging terrain where rock strikes are more likely. Many lifted JK owners find they need skid plates more than before their lift because they’re wheeling harder terrain.
Should I get steel or aluminum skid plates?
Both work well for different situations. Steel is stronger, cheaper, and can be welded for trail repairs but adds significant weight. Aluminum is lighter by 40-50%, won’t rust, and slides over rocks better but costs more and can crack under extreme impacts. Most JK owners benefit from aluminum skids unless doing extreme rock crawling where maximum strength matters.
Which skid plate should I buy first?
Start with the engine/oil pan skid plate. A punctured oil pan ends your trip immediately and causes expensive damage. The oil pan is the lowest-hanging critical component and takes the most abuse. After that, add transmission protection, then transfer case, then gas tank based on your typical terrain.
Will skid plates make my JK run hotter?
Generally no. Skid plates cover the bottom, not the sides or front where airflow matters most. Some skid plate designs include venting to allow heat dissipation. If you’re concerned, choose vented designs or leave small gaps at mounting points. Real-world overheating from skid plates is rare except in extreme slow-speed rock crawling conditions.
How often should I check my skid plate hardware?
Check skid plate hardware before and after any serious trail run. Vibration and impacts can loosen bolts over time. During regular maintenance intervals, inspect for loose hardware, bent mounting points, or cracks. Retorque all bolts annually at minimum, more frequently if you wheel regularly.
